PVC Coated Roofing Membrane Sheet
PVC coated roofing membrane sheet consists of a high-tenacity polyester or fiberglass scrim coated with a specialized PVC compound. The coating process applies a continuous layer of PVC resin with plasticizers, stabilizers, and UV absorbers on both faces, resulting in a laminated sheet with thickness ranging from 1.0 mm to 2.5 mm and standard widths of 1.0 m, 1.5 m, and 2.0 m. The coated structure provides dimensional stability, abrasion resistance, and weatherability. The material meets ASTM D4434 and EN 13956 standards for single-ply roofing membranes.
Material Composition
Polyester or fiberglass scrim with grid density of 9x9 or 6x6 threads per cm, providing tensile strength up to 400 N/50mm.
PVC resin (K-value 68-72) compounded with phthalate plasticizers (25-35 phr), calcium-zinc stabilizers, and titanium dioxide pigment.
Embossed or smooth finish; top side may include anti-dust coating or reflective layer for solar reflectance.
Non-woven polyester fleece or adhesive layer optional for enhanced bonding to insulation substrates.
Performance Metrics
| Tensile Strength (ASTM D751) | Greater than 350 N/50mm (MD/TD) |
| Elongation at Break | Greater than 180% |
| Tear Resistance | Greater than 150 N (ASTM D1004) |
| Puncture Resistance | Greater than 1200 N (ASTM E154) |
| Water Absorption | Less than 1.5% (ASTM D570) |
| Ozone Resistance | No cracks after 200 hours (ASTM D1149) |
| Accelerated Weathering | Retain 85% tensile after 2000 hours (ASTM G154) |
Application Fields
- Exposed roofing for industrial warehouses and logistics centers
- Commercial flat roofs with high foot traffic or maintenance access
- Agricultural buildings requiring corrosion resistance to ammonia and manure gases
- Airport hangars and large-span structures with wind uplift requirements
- Cold storage facilities with constant low-temperature exposure
Installation Note
Use mechanical fastening, fully adhered, or ballasted systems. Welding temperature: 480-620 C; overlap width: minimum 80 mm for side laps, 150 mm for end laps.
